Regional main streets are at the heart of local communities and the small businesses that operate within them.
The 2026 Regional Mainstreet Forum in Waikerie brings together regional leaders and placeโbased experts to share ideas and perspectives on the future of town centres.
The Monday program includes a session with Dan van Holst Pellekaan, Small Business Commissioner SA.
A relevant event for regional small business owners and those involved in shaping local mainstreets.

FREE FINANCIAL COUNSELLING //
Available for rangeland producers, mixed farming, fruit and vegetable growers, fishers and rural related small and family-owned businesses.
Across the NT, the extended wet season is creating pressure for horticulture, rangeland and small business operators through flooding, freight delays, road access issues, infrastructure impacts, and cash flow strain. Fuel and avgas price increases and delivery disruptions are also adding to uncertainty for remote and regional businesses.
If youโre feeling the strain, Rural Business Support offers free, confidential rural and small business financial counselling for rangeland producers, fruit and vegetable growers, fishers and rural related small and family-owned businesses.
